Delhi sees hot Friday, dust storm likely on Saturday


New Delhi, May 8 (IANS): The national capital on Friday sizzled at the maximum temperature of 42.3 degrees Celsius -- three notches above the season's average. The met department forecast a dust storm on Saturday.

The minimum temperature was recorded at 28 degrees Celsius -- three notches above average. The humidity wavered between a high and low of 32 and 16 percent.

"Sky is expected to be partly cloudy on Saturday and dust storm is likely too," said an official with the India Meteorological Department.

Saturday's maximum and minimum temperatures are likely to hover around 42 and 28 degrees Celsius respectively.

Thursday's maximum temperature was 42.7 degrees Celsius - four notches above the season's average. The minimum temperature was 27.6 degrees Celsius, three notches above average.
